New results with Swift on Supergiant Fast X-ray Transients

Abstract

We report here on the most recent results obtained on a new class of High Mass X-ray Binaries, the Supergiant Fast X-ray Transients. Since October 2007, we have been performing a monitoring campaign with Swift of four SFXTs (IGRJ17544-2916, XTEJ1739-302, IGRJ16479-4514 and the X-ray pulsar AXJ1841.0-0536) for about 1-2 ks, 2-3 times per week, allowing us to derive the previously unknown long term properties of this new class of sources (their duty cycles, spectral properties in outbursts and out-of-outbursts, temporal behaviour). We also report here on additional Swift observations of two SFXTs which are not part of the monitoring: IGRJ18483-0311 (observed with Swift/XRT during a whole orbital cycle) and SAXJ1818.6-1703 (observed for the first time simultaneously in the energy range 0.3-100 keV during a bright flare).
